Allium splendens

What's the taxonomical classification of Allium splendens?

Allium splendens belongs to the kingdom Plantae and is classified under the phylum Streptophyta. Within the hierarchy of biological classification, it is placed in the class Equisetopsida and the subclass Magnoliidae. Moving down the taxonomic ranks, it falls under the order Asparagales and is a member of the family Amaryllidaceae. Finally, its specific classification is defined by the genus Allium and the species splendens.
